|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 890 人关注过本帖
标题:新手,有个问题 想问问各位
只看楼主 加入收藏
jianghbj
Rank: 1
等 级:新手上路
帖 子:7
专家分:0
注 册:2017-5-2
结帖率:50%
收藏
已结贴  问题点数:20 回复次数:4 
新手,有个问题 想问问各位
#include "stdafx.h"
int _tmain(int argc, _TCHAR* argv[])
{
    int maze1[10][10]={
{2,3,2,2,2,2,2,2,2,2},
{2,0,0,2,0,0,0,0,0,2},
{2,2,0,2,0,2,2,2,0,2},
{2,0,0,2,0,0,0,2,0,2},
{2,0,2,2,0,2,0,2,0,2},
{2,0,0,2,0,0,0,2,0,2},
{2,2,0,2,0,0,2,0,0,2},
{2,0,0,0,0,0,2,0,2,2},
{2,0,2,0,2,0,2,0,0,2},
{2,2,2,2,2,2,2,2,4,2}};
int time=0,i=1,j=0;
while (time<9)
   {if (maze1[i][j]=0)
      { printf("%d,%d\n",i,j);
        j++;
        time++;}
   else i++;}
           return 0;
    }
maze1表示迷宫,3和4代表进口和出口,2代表墙壁,0代表可穿过。
我写完这个程序之后,点运行,会出现
图片附件: 游客没有浏览图片的权限,请 登录注册

不知道那里出错,各位帮帮忙
搜索更多相关主题的帖子: include return 
2017-05-08 21:23
renkejun1942
Rank: 14Rank: 14Rank: 14Rank: 14
来 自:不是这样
等 级:贵宾
威 望:33
帖 子:1645
专家分:5297
注 册:2016-12-1
收藏
得分:10 
死循环。

09:30 05/21 种下琵琶种子,能种活么?等待中……
21:50 05/27 没有发芽。
20:51 05/28 没有发芽。
23:03 05/29 没有发芽。
23:30 06/09 我有预感,要发芽了。
2017-05-08 21:25
jianghbj
Rank: 1
等 级:新手上路
帖 子:7
专家分:0
注 册:2017-5-2
收藏
得分:0 
回复 2楼 renkejun1942
能指明一下吗?
while (time<9)
   {if (maze1[i][j]=0)
      { printf("%d,%d\n",i,j);
        i++;
        time++;}
   else j++;}
这是按思路写的,之前的有点问题,但是不知道在循环上哪里出问题了。
2017-05-08 22:00
renkejun1942
Rank: 14Rank: 14Rank: 14Rank: 14
来 自:不是这样
等 级:贵宾
威 望:33
帖 子:1645
专家分:5297
注 册:2016-12-1
收藏
得分:10 
你还没发现 if语句中的判断有点不对劲么?是不是有什么东西写错了?比如 == 写成了 =?

09:30 05/21 种下琵琶种子,能种活么?等待中……
21:50 05/27 没有发芽。
20:51 05/28 没有发芽。
23:03 05/29 没有发芽。
23:30 06/09 我有预感,要发芽了。
2017-05-08 22:03
jianghbj
Rank: 1
等 级:新手上路
帖 子:7
专家分:0
注 册:2017-5-2
收藏
得分:0 
回复 4楼 renkejun1942
对对对!
2017-05-08 22:06
快速回复:新手,有个问题 想问问各位
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.018297 second(s), 9 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ved